BS EN 61800-3:1997 Adjustable speed electrical power drive systems - Part 3. EMC product standard including specific test methods

This International Standard specifies electromagnetic compatibility (EMC) requirements for power drive
systems (PDSs). These are adjustable speed a.c. or d.c. motor drives. Requirements are stated for PDSs
which are connected to mains supplies with a rated voltage of up to 1 000 V a.c. r.m.s. For supply voltages
higher than 1 000 V a.c. r.m.s. EMC requirements are under consideration and, until a new publication is
produced, they will result from agreement between manufacturer/supplier and user.
PDSs covered by this standard are those installed in industrial and residential environments with the
exception of traction applications and electric vehicles. PDSs may be connected to either industrial or
public power distribution networks. Industrial networks are supplied by a dedicated distribution
transformer, which is usually adjacent to or inside the industrial location, and supplies only industrial
customers. On the other hand, PDSs can be directly connected to low-voltage public mains networks which
also supply domestic premises, and in which the neutral is generally earthed (grounded).
PDSs covered by this standard are often included in a larger system, the system aspect is not covered by
this standard, but guidance is provided in the informative annexes.
The requirements have been selected so as to ensure an adequate level of electromagnetic compatibility
(EMC) for PDSs in industrial and public locations. The levels cannot, however, cover extreme cases which
are most unlikely to occur. Changes in the EMC behaviour of a PDS, as a result of fault conditions, are not
taken into account.
